Patent #8,869,124 - A computer implemented method and program product for estimating cost and/or time requirements for migrating an application from one platform to another

A computer implemented method and program product for estimating cost and/or time requirements for migrating an application from one platform to another. The method includes receiving identifications for tasks, receiving at least one assessment type selected for estimating cost and/or time requirement for migration, where the assessment type delineates a degree of accuracy for estimating the cost and/or time requirement for migration, correlating base costs and/or time requirements to the tasks identified, receiving identifications of attributes that affect base costs and/or time requirements, correlating cost and/or time factors to the tasks, a respective cost factor and/or time factor indicating an amount by which an attribute affects the respective base cost and/or time requirement for a task, and estimating cost and/or time requirements for each task, by applying the respective cost and/or time factors for each task to the respective base cost and/or base time requirements for each task.

Note: As part of the IBM acquisition of Sector7's Unix to Unix server consolidation business, IBM also acquired the patents. Sector7 was granted a license to continue to use the patents (IBM Acquires Server Consolidations Assets of Sector7)
